Transaction 5d2f16c62caaa5a223ebffde7aecb85f74981d0236819c63b5c7735a44cd3909

7 Input
1 Outputs
  • 5d2f16c62caaa5a223ebffde7aecb85f74981d0236819c63b5c7735a44cd3909:0
  • value  3135852
    address  bc1q7eaylw6w8gjev05l77em9c80vf906qlrfslctf